Today on World Su***de Prevention Day, we honored our beloved friend and volunteer, Pearl Mckeon by planting a white, double-blossom, Remembrance lilac bush from Achille Agway with a beautiful, engraved, granite stone from Keene Monument. The dedication was followed by a candlelight vigil for those who’ve lost a friend or loved one to su***de. We deeply appreciate Penelope King and her granddaughter Juniper; Mike and Tina Mariani, Bob and Katie from Pedaling For Prevention; Kat Pickering and DiLuzio Foley and Fletcher Funeral Homes; Gage Carlile; Andy Bohanon and the Friends of Ashuelot Park; and everyone else who helped make this event possible.

Please join us for World Su***de Prevention Day on Saturday, Sept. 10th at 6pm in Ashuelot Park on West St. in Keene, NH to honor the life of Pearl McKeon, a long-time Samaritan volunteer and to those who’ve lost their lives to su***de.
A commemorative tree planting will be immediately followed by a candlelight vigil. Candles provided. Please bring a framed picture of your loved one if desired. Free and open to the public.

Keeping yourself and your family fed can be tough these days. Keene Public Library is here to help. Every weekday from noon to 1pm kids, adults and seniors can get a free, nutritious lunch at Heberton Hall. No registration, no ID, no questions asked! Thanks to New Hampshire Food Bank and Keene Public Library for supporting this program.

Lunch is served every weekday from noon until 1 p.m. You can enjoy your meal at the library or take it to go!
